如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

探索Chart.js文档:数据可视化的最佳实践

探索Chart.js文档:数据可视化的最佳实践

在数据驱动的现代社会,数据可视化成为了企业和个人展示信息的重要手段。Chart.js作为一个轻量级的JavaScript图表库,因其简单易用、功能强大而备受青睐。本文将为大家详细介绍Chart.js文档,并探讨其应用场景和相关信息。

Chart.js简介

Chart.js是一个开源的JavaScript库,专门用于在网页上绘制各种类型的图表。它支持多种图表类型,包括但不限于折线图、条形图、饼图、雷达图等。它的设计理念是让数据可视化变得简单,即使是没有丰富编程经验的开发者也能快速上手。

文档结构

Chart.js文档的结构清晰明了,主要包括以下几个部分:

  1. 入门指南:介绍如何安装和配置Chart.js,如何创建基本的图表。

  2. 图表类型:详细介绍每种图表的创建方法、配置选项和使用示例。

  3. 配置选项:提供对图表外观、交互性、数据处理等方面的详细配置。

  4. 插件系统:Chart.js支持插件扩展功能,文档中详细说明了如何开发和使用插件。

  5. API参考:列出所有可用的方法和属性,方便开发者查阅。

  6. 示例:提供大量的实际应用示例,帮助用户快速理解和应用。

应用场景

Chart.js的应用非常广泛,以下是一些常见的应用场景:

  • 商业数据分析:企业可以使用Chart.js来展示销售数据、市场趋势、财务报表等,帮助决策者直观地理解数据。

  • 教育和培训:在线教育平台可以利用图表来展示学生的学习进度、考试成绩等。

  • 健康监测:健康应用可以用图表来展示用户的运动数据、睡眠模式、心率变化等。

  • 社交媒体分析:分析社交媒体上的用户行为、互动数据等。

  • 科学研究:研究人员可以用图表来展示实验数据、统计结果等。

优势与特点

  • 轻量级:Chart.js的文件非常小,加载速度快,适合移动设备。

  • 响应式设计:图表可以自动适应不同屏幕尺寸,提供良好的用户体验。

  • 丰富的图表类型:支持多种图表类型,满足不同数据展示需求。

  • 社区支持:活跃的社区和丰富的插件生态系统,提供了额外的功能和支持。

  • 易于集成:可以轻松集成到现有的Web项目中。

使用建议

  1. 学习文档:建议新手从文档的入门指南开始,逐步深入了解每个图表类型的配置。

  2. 实践为主:通过实际项目来学习和应用Chart.js,可以更快掌握其用法。

  3. 关注更新:Chart.js的版本更新频繁,关注官方更新可以获取最新的功能和修复。

  4. 插件扩展:根据需求,开发或使用插件来增强图表的功能。

  5. 优化性能:对于大数据集,注意图表的性能优化,避免页面加载过慢。

结语

Chart.js文档为开发者提供了一个强大而灵活的工具,使得数据可视化变得简单而高效。无论你是初学者还是经验丰富的开发者,都能从中找到适合自己的学习路径和应用场景。通过本文的介绍,希望大家能对Chart.js有一个全面的了解,并在实际项目中灵活运用,创造出更多有价值的数据可视化作品。